#23a17f - RGB(35, 161, 127) - Jungle Green Color FAQ

What is the color code for Jungle Green?

Hex color code for Jungle Green color is #23a17f. RGB color code for jungle green color is rgb(35, 161, 127).

What is the RGB value of #23a17f?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#23a17f is rgb(35, 161, 127).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'35' indicates the intensity of the red component, '161' represents the green component's intensity, and '127'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#23a17f.

What does RGB 35,161,127 mean?

The RGB color 35, 161, 127 represents a dull and muted shade of Green. The websafe version of this color is hex 339966.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Jungle Green.
